I know most of us are thinking fall hues but I wanted to challenge you to use a more spring-like palette! I needed a thank you card for my SIL since she took care of my flowers while we were on vacation, so what better stamp to use than Layers of Beauty?! Here we go:
I stamped my florals in Soft Sea Foam, then stenciled in Lemon Lolly, Soft Sea Foam and Lost Lagoon on the petals and leaves. I found a piece of Lost Lagoon bokeh print from some Christmas DSP we had a few years back and mounted it behind a Penny Black double scalloped fram. The floral diecut extended beyond the edge of the card, so I just trimmed them off.
A sentiment from Everyday Greetings was heat-embossed in white on a banner of Soft Sea Foam, distressed a wee bit, and then I added a little Lemon Lolly baker's twine behind it as well as a couple of pearls:
